How to get an optimized snippet?
You’ll be surprised to know that 33% of Google searches don’t generate a single click! This is absolutely true because more and more Internet users are getting the information, they need directly from search results. This is done using optimized snippets (also called featured snippets).
A quick answer is often used when the search query is a question. Optimized quick answers, commonly referred to as “position 0”, are always displayed at the top of the results page.
It would be nice if several pages were presented as them. Indeed, because Google is very good at providing Internet users with results of this type, making its engine a kind of search assistant. Here’s what quick answers might look like in search results:
What to do to improve your content for optimized snippets:
- use headings and bullets;
- answer the question clearly;
- summarize and narrow the information in the answer to obtain a simple and short answer;
- you need to be as precise as possible;
- use good images.
The main difference between knowledge panel results and optimized snippets is that you can control its content. You have less control over optimized snippets, but you do have the ability to query and edit knowledge panels.
We also recommend implementing micro-markup on your page using JSON-LD (a format recommended by Google). Explicitly specifying ratings, titles, and descriptions this way makes Google’s job much easier. You can read more about what micro markup is and how to configure it in our other article.

How to get to the first page of Google with paid search campaigns?
Maybe you think that SEO and PPC disagree, but no, they work hand in hand and we recommend investing in both. If you want to rank high on Google, you will need to invest in paid search.
The tandem of SEO and PPC is one of the best options. Their simultaneous use helps well in cases where you need to get the maximum effect from business promotion. With proper SEO, you can achieve a constant flow of customers and conversions over a long period of time, but at the beginning of optimization, in order to improve behavioral factors, you may need to launch contextual advertising. Moreover, context brings good results during promotions or special offers, niche analysis or presence in areas where SEO may be powerless.
The use of these two promotion tools can stimulate comprehensive business development if approached correctly.
How to combine SEO and PPC:
- Using Common Keywords
The overall work of SEO and PPC starts here. This helps increase audience coverage and improve overall visibility.
- Data research for optimization
Use analytics data as a basis for optimizing these two strategies. Knowing which keywords drive the most traffic and conversions can be used for both SEO content and PPC strategy adjustments.
- Joint advertising campaigns
Create joint advertising campaigns for SEO and PPC. For example, using the same headline or promotion in both types of advertising will help strengthen brand perception.
How to generate more leads with local SEO?
Local search engine optimization (local SEO) is important for business growth, especially for companies providing services in a specific geographic area. Research has shown that of the 3.5 billion daily searches on Google, 46% are local queries. This highlights the importance of local SEO, as 44% of users turn to one of the companies featured in the TOP 3 local pack results. This means that local SEO plays a key role in increasing the visibility of a business and attracting customers searching for products and services in a specific geographic region.
When you Google something like “taxi”, “cafe near you” or “pizzeria”, you probably noticed that Google uses your location to show businesses/establishments nearby.
Therefore, it is very important for companies to optimize their NAP (name, address, phone number) credentials online. This way your site will appear in search results.
Local SEO consists of the following types of work:
- registration of the site in the Google My Business service;
- adding a site to online maps and geoservices;
- inclusion of the company address in the lower part of the site (footer);
- working to improve the company’s reputation, collecting and processing reviews;
- authorization in regional directories, catalogs and aggregators.
